PACEPAL

🏃‍♀️ AI Run Coach

An intelligent Flutter running app that provides real-time AI coaching with advanced audio integration and cyberpunk aesthetics.

Luna AI Coach

Luna

Female AI Coach

Lucas AI Coach

Lucas

Male AI Coach

✨ Features

🎯 Core Functionality

  • Real-time AI Coaching: Personalized audio guidance every 2 minutes during runs
  • Character Selection: Choose between Luna (female) or Lucas (male) AI coaches
  • Live Performance Tracking: Distance, pace, heart rate, and step frequency monitoring
  • Post-run Analysis: AI-generated summaries with personalized improvement suggestions

🎵 Advanced Audio System

  • Background Playback: Coaching continues even when phone is locked
  • Smart Audio Ducking: Lowers your music volume during coaching (doesn't stop it)
  • Volume Restoration: Returns music to original volume after coaching ends
  • Streaming Audio: Real-time audio generation as coaching is created

🌐 Localization & Personalization

  • Bilingual Support: English and Chinese coaching
  • Fitness Level Adaptation: Beginner, intermediate, and advanced runners
  • Coaching Styles: Supportive or aggressive motivation approaches
  • Health Integration: Heart rate monitoring and step tracking

🎨 Cyberpunk UI/UX

Neon-themed Interface: Futuristic visual design with glowing effects
Smooth Animations: Fluid transitions and interactive elements
Character Avatars: 3D character models with real-time animations
Dark Mode Aesthetic: High-contrast cyberpunk color scheme

Experience the Future of Running

PacePal App Screenshot